Output 59c0ca72205b129c50a380de83b6004278d79ef1d13d52818644730ec8aba43e:1

value
172044881
script pubkey
OP_0 OP_PUSHBYTES_20 fbbc44ec786f7faa4130c41d6d38dc21d22d0e95
address
ltc1qlw7yfmrcdal65sfscswk6wxuy8fz6r54a2qf9t
transaction
59c0ca72205b129c50a380de83b6004278d79ef1d13d52818644730ec8aba43e
spent
true